Output 0049c139864989efc6bb792d9814786e97ebc35c54cd9534cccf4d6fb602a3e6:1

value
12915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18d3c584ab43d10f4cafcf16d749bc9252ea0d7f OP_EQUALVERIFY OP_CHECKSIG
address
13GGukUZFDi8xznK8A3LM1pxPdEEptYLJB
transaction
0049c139864989efc6bb792d9814786e97ebc35c54cd9534cccf4d6fb602a3e6
confirmations
591046
spent
true